Output 43351a8dca595b5ad9b28cb03377d30c15d43a50229d8c35c97a399e90e2b397:210

value
81637
script pubkey
OP_0 OP_PUSHBYTES_32 5b31828817eac959e6f7744799071f4bcf74f3e8bbfcd966e63b5b0f37293d5e
address
bc1qtvcc9zqhaty4nehhw3rejpclf08hfulgh07djehx8dds7def840q0795fj
transaction
43351a8dca595b5ad9b28cb03377d30c15d43a50229d8c35c97a399e90e2b397
confirmations
135764
spent
true